Holy Mechanics Driving Our Experience
This game embodies a innovative fusion of ancient myths and contemporary probability mathematics. Built upon a foundation of Gods of Plinko, our platform deliver an exceptional experience in which players observe a token descending through a triangle of pegs, each contact determining fate through complete mathematical probability. The motion engine driving our game calculates more than 256 potential trajectories each second, ensuring every fall maintains total randomness while providing graphically spectacular entertainment.
The upright playing field features from 12 and 16 lines of pins, depending on the preferred difficulty setting. Each peg collision produces a two-way decision point—left versus right—generating multiplicative pathway possibilities. This mathematical progression indicates a 16-row board generates 65,536 unique potential routes, making any single drop genuinely unpredictable and thrilling for players seeking genuine chance-based gameplay.

Payout System and Payout Framework
The multiplier architecture uses binomial statistical distribution principles. Center zones represent the most common landing zones due to the mathematical limit law, therefore offering modest multipliers between half and triple. As zones move towards edges, probability decreases exponentially while payouts increase proportionally. This mathematical relationship maintains our calculated RTP (Refund to Player) maintains 97% across each risk settings.

System Specifications with Fair Gameplay
The game runs on demonstrably fair system utilizing cryptographic hash methods. Before every drop, we generate one server value combined with your player seed, producing a unique hash visible in our game screen. After each drop ends, we display both seeds, allowing third-party verification that the outcome was established and unchanged. This openness ensures absolute fairness, statistically provable to any participant.
The motion engine operates at sixty frames per second, computing precise contact detection featuring sub-pixel exactness. Each pin interaction applies realistic force transfer based on classical mechanics, though the end left-or-right route derives through cryptographically protected random digit generation rather than simulated physics exclusively. This combined approach delivers visually realistic motion while guaranteeing mathematical integrity.
